Trailways is a network of over 70 bus companies that focus on providing quality bus rides at affordable prices all over the US since 1936. Among the most famous affiliates are Trailways of New York, Pine Hill Trailways, Adirondack Trailways and Burlington Trailways. Trailways buses have WiFi, power outlets, bathrooms, air conditioning, overhead lighting, and reclinable seats with footrests. You can find two different types of Trailway fares: saver and flexible. Saver tickets are non-refundable, while flexible tickets are fully reimbursed up to one hour before travel time. If you're traveling with them, don't forget to print your boarding pass and show a valid photo ID to board the bus.

Did you know?
Did you know that 80% of the buses in North America are equipped with WiFi and power outlets ? And 60% of bus travelers have used their electronic device on board during 2014.
The average number of passengers on a coach bus is 32 meaning that a bus could replace a minimum of at least 30 cars!
One of the longest bus route in the world goes all the way from Ontario to Alberta in Canada (with the same bus). This trip is 3,435 km or 2,135 miles long and the price is a bit under $100.
